Summary

Join Kuoni Tumlare, a destination management company with 100+ years of experience, as a sales professional. You will work closely with existing clients to maximize business opportunities and acquire new clients, focusing on the MICE (Meetings, Incentives, Conferences, and Exhibitions) sector. Responsibilities include business development, consultative selling, account management, and internal business planning. You will be responsible for achieving budgeted GOP results and sales targets. The ideal candidate will have 1-3 years of sales experience, excellent communication skills in English and Mandarin, and knowledge of European destinations. Kuoni Tumlare offers an international work environment, a diverse culture, learning opportunities, employee engagement activities, and flexible/remote work options.

Responsibilities

  • Business development responsibilities (external) for the MICE team: conduct competitor analysis, market trend, and destination analysis, and prepare business intelligence reports
  • Explore and identify potential new accounts for the MICE team: stay abreast of competitor activities, and actively follow up on sales quotation requests from potential clients. Attend local travel fairs and tradeshows
  • Consultative selling: conduct sales visits and calls using a meeting planner effectively. Uncovering the client’s needs and requirements, qualifying requests with agents. Client relationship building, promoting new products, destinations, and last-minute deals, preparing proposals for clients, negotiation, and deal closing. Active problem solving and complaint handling, through working closely with internal departments to provide prompt response and resolve complex operational issues
  • High-quality account management: define incentive agreements with agents, and define mark-up plans per market per agent. Enforce T&C, e.g., payment condition, compensation/supplement policy
  • Business development responsibilities (internal): Account planning, budgeting and forecasting, profiling, and segmenting. Following up on wins, including confirmation monitoring; cooperation with Sales Operations and collating agent feedback; following up on losses, including regular review with internal departments e.g., quotation hub
  • Attend and participate in regular internal sales meetings, providing recommendations on business strategy for responsible accounts/markets
  • Ensure business transactions are in accordance with the company policies
  • Responsible for sales revenue and profit targets
